Several factors contribute to the robust growth of the hand endodontic files market. Firstly, the rising global prevalence of dental caries and periodontal diseases necessitates increased endodontic procedures, directly driving demand for hand files. Secondly, the aging global population significantly increases the incidence of dental problems requiring root canal treatment, fueling market expansion. The affordability of hand endodontic files compared to rotary instruments makes them a compelling choice, particularly in developing nations with limited access to advanced dental technology or for dentists practicing in budget-constrained settings. Moreover, the tactile feedback and precise control offered by hand files appeal to many dentists who prefer the hands-on approach. This preference, coupled with the continued popularity of endodontic treatment using hand files in specific clinical situations, provides a stable foundation for market growth. The increasing number of dental schools and training programs further bolster market expansion by providing a steady stream of practitioners familiar with hand file techniques. Finally, ongoing technological advancements in hand file materials and designs, leading to enhanced durability, flexibility, and shaping capabilities, contribute to the market's upward trajectory.
Despite the positive market outlook, several challenges impede the growth of hand endodontic files. The primary restraint is the growing popularity and efficiency of rotary endodontic files. Rotary systems offer significantly faster treatment times and improved canal preparation, leading to a shift in preference among many dentists. The higher initial investment required for rotary systems might pose a barrier for some practitioners, but the long-term cost-effectiveness and increased procedural efficiency often outweigh this factor. Another challenge lies in the higher skill level required for effective use of hand files. Inadequate training and experience can lead to procedural complications and unsatisfactory outcomes. This necessitates a focus on enhancing training programs and providing sufficient educational resources to ensure proper technique and minimize risks. Furthermore, competition from manufacturers offering a wider variety of rotary systems and related equipment represents a significant challenge to the continued growth of the hand file segment. Finally, regulatory hurdles and varying standards across different regions can complicate market penetration and increase compliance costs for manufacturers.
North America: This region is expected to hold a significant market share due to high dental awareness, advanced dental infrastructure, and a large geriatric population requiring endodontic treatments. The high disposable income and robust healthcare infrastructure contribute to the high adoption rate of both rotary and hand files, but the presence of advanced technology increases the preference for rotary systems in some cases.
Europe: Similar to North America, Europe exhibits high dental awareness and sophisticated dental infrastructure. However, the market is characterized by diverse preferences in clinical practices, with some regions maintaining a strong preference for hand files, particularly in certain clinical situations.
Asia-Pacific: This region is witnessing rapid growth due to increasing dental awareness, improved dental infrastructure in developing countries, and a burgeoning middle class with increased disposable income. The cost-effectiveness of hand files makes them highly attractive in this region, particularly in areas with limited access to advanced technology.
Stainless Steel Files: This segment is anticipated to dominate due to lower cost compared to nickel-titanium files, making them accessible to a larger patient base. Despite the performance advantages of nickel-titanium, the cost difference remains a significant factor driving demand.
Dental Clinics: Dental clinics represent a larger portion of the market due to their high volume of endodontic procedures. Hospitals usually handle more complex cases or those with associated systemic illnesses, hence a smaller but still notable market share.
